Bacon and Tomato Grilled Cheese

Created by: Howcan Team

Ingredients

  • 4 slices of bread
  • 4 slices of cheddar cheese
  • 4 slices of cooked bacon
  • 1 large tomato, sliced
  • 2 tablespoons of butter

Instructions

  • Place a slice of cheddar cheese on each of 2 slices of bread.
  • Top the cheese with 2 slices of cooked bacon and tomato slices.
  • Place another slice of cheddar cheese on top of the tomato slices and cover with the remaining 2 slices of bread to form 2 sandwiches.
  • Spread 1 tablespoon of butter on one side of each sandwich.
  • Heat a skillet over medium heat and place the sandwiches, buttered side down, in the skillet.
  • Spread the remaining 1 tablespoon of butter on the top side of each sandwich.
  • Cook for 3-4 minutes on each side, or until the bread is golden brown and the cheese is melted.
  • Remove from the skillet, slice in half, and serve hot.

The history of the grilled cheese with bacon and tomato dates back to the 1920s when the classic grilled cheese sandwich gained popularity in the United States. The addition of bacon and tomato brought a new level of flavor and texture to this beloved comfort food. Chefs and home cooks alike have experimented with different types of cheese, bacon, and tomatoes to create the perfect combination of savory and tangy flavors. Today, this delicious twist on the traditional grilled cheese can be found in diners, cafes, and restaurants across the country. For the best version of this dish, sourcing high-quality bacon and ripe, juicy tomatoes is essential. Some alternative methods for making this dish include using different types of bread, such as sourdough or rye, and adding a spread of garlic aioli for an extra kick of flavor.
